Emphasizing Safety and Space
First and foremost, when searching for family-friendly apartments, safety should be paramount. Look for properties with secure entry systems, gated communities, and well-lit common areas. The overall design should prioritize clear sightlines and ease of navigation, ensuring that even the youngest residents can explore safely. A comprehensive safety audit during your tour can reveal subtle red flags, such as poorly maintained staircases or inadequate fire safety measures.
Equally important is the efficient use of space. Families require areas that can adapt to varying needs. Open-concept living rooms that transition seamlessly into dining areas are ideal, allowing for both intimate family dinners and larger social gatherings. Additionally, dedicated playrooms, ample storage, and flexible layouts can make a significant difference in day-to-day life. The best apartments for families often feature innovative layouts that maximize utility without sacrificing style.

Leveraging Family Apartment Tips for a Seamless Transition
Transitioning to a new apartment is a significant milestone for any family. To ensure a seamless move, consider the following family apartment tips:
- Declutter Before You Move: Start by sorting through your belongings. Donate or recycle items that no longer serve a purpose. A clutter-free environment not only makes the move easier but also creates a fresh slate for new memories.
- Plan Your Layout in Advance: Use floor plans and virtual tours to envision how you will arrange your furniture and belongings. This pre-planning can prevent last-minute scrambles and ensure that each area serves a specific function.
- Prioritize Storage Solutions: Invest in smart storage systems such as built-in shelving, multi-purpose furniture, and under-bed drawers. Efficient storage is key to maintaining an organized and serene home.
- Involve the Whole Family: Turn the moving process into a collaborative project. Involve children in selecting their new room decor or organizing their toys. This inclusivity fosters a sense of ownership and eases the transition.
- Visit the Neighborhood: Beyond the apartment itself, explore the local area. Check out nearby parks, shops, and community centers. This will give you a clearer picture of what apartment living for families in that particular locale entails.
